Women's Tennis Advances to AEC Final with Win over Neumann

Faith Kendricks wins first singles, doubles spots

Aston, Pa. — Second-seeded Marywood University reached the Atlantic East Conference women's tennis championship with a 5-3 win over Neumann University in the semifinals on Friday afternoon. The Pacers will take on No. 1 Marymount University in the finals on Saturday at ESCS Memorial Courts in Delaware County, Pennsylvania. 

Faith Kendricks won the top flights in singles and doubles. Kendricks defeated Kaitlyn Smith 6-4, 6-3 in No. 1 singles. She teamed with McKenna Seavey for an 8-3 win in the top doubles match. 

Kylie Kilgore defeated Neumann's Dari Troilo 7-5, 6-2 in second singles. In No. 5 singles, Cat English prevailed in three sets with a 6-4, 4-6, 6-2 victory over Kylie Seeger. 

Marywood's Meilei Cianfrocco and Gabby Nunez went on for an 8-3 win over Kannitha Phosouvanh and Seeger in #3 doubles. 

Nunez played to an unfinished No. 4 singles match with Rachel Frederick. They were 6-4, 2-6, 2-2 when the match was completed. 

Alura Troilo and Sha'xaria Gordon won the third and sixth singles, respectively, for Neumann. The Troilo sisters won 8-3 in second doubles. 

Marymount defeated Marywood 9-0 in the regular season. 

The Pacers return to the Atlantic East finals for the third time in the past four season. Marywood won the Atlantic East in 2021-22 and finished runner-ups to Immaculata University in 2020-21.
